ITA G. MBABA, J.C.A (Delivering the Leading Judgment): This is an Appeal against the decision of the Abia State High Court, in suit No. HOB/37M/06, delivered on 5/2/2007 by Hon. Justice S.M. Analaba, wherein the court dismissed the Fundamental Rights application, taken out by the Appellant, (Applicant at the Court below), saying that Applicant did not establish that:
"the Respondents engaged the services of the Bakassi men to invade, brutalise, arrest and detain them."
